What is the cheapest month to fly to Charlotte?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for flights to Charlotte,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ights to Charlotte is March, where tickets cost $228 on average for return flights. On the other hand, the most expensive months are February and June, where the average cost of tickets from the Dominican Republic is $1,206 and $964 respectively. For one-way flights, the best month to travel is September with an average price of $418.

FAQs - booking Charlotte flights

  • How far is Charlotte Douglas Airport from central Charlotte?

    The distance between Charlotte Douglas Airport and downtown Charlotte is 6 miles.

  • What is the name of Charlotte’s airport?

    Charlotte is served by Charlotte Douglas Airport, also commonly referred to as Charlotte Douglas, Charlotte Douglas Intl, Douglas, or Douglas Intl. The airport code is CLT.
